Understanding the Basics of the Aviator Game
At its core, the aviator game is remarkably straightforward. Players begin by placing a bet before each round. Once the round commences, a plane takes off, and a multiplier begins to increase. The multiplier represents the potential profit on your wager. The longer the plane remains airborne, the higher the multiplier climbs. The challenge lies in deciding when to cash out. Cashing out before the plane flies away secures your winnings, multiplied by the current value. However, if the plane departs before you cash out, your bet is lost.

Bankroll Management – Protecting Your Funds
Effective bankroll management is paramount when playing the aviator game. Never bet more than you can afford to lose, and set realistic win/loss limits for each session. A common recommendation is to allocate only a small percentage of your bankroll per bet – typically between 1% and 5%. This helps to cushion against losing streaks and ensures that you can continue playing for an extended period.
Consider dividing your bankroll into smaller segments, treating each segment as an individual session. Once you’ve reached your loss limit for a segment, stop playing and move on to the next session. Similarly, if you hit your win limit, cash out your profits and enjoy your success. Avoiding the temptation to chase losses or get carried away with winnings is crucial for maintaining a disciplined approach.

Understanding Risk and Reward
The aviator game inherently involves a trade-off between risk and reward. Higher multipliers offer the potential for larger winnings, but they also carry a greater risk of losing your bet. Conversely, lower multipliers provide a higher probability of winning, but the returns are comparatively modest. Assessing your personal risk tolerance is crucial for determining which strategy suits you best.
- High-Risk, High-Reward: Pursuing large multipliers for potential significant payouts.
- Low-Risk, Low-Reward: Cashing out at lower multipliers for more frequent, smaller wins.
- Moderate Risk: Balancing multiplier targets and cash-out points.
For those with a lower risk appetite, consistently cashing out at lower multipliers – such as 1.2x or 1.5x – may be the most sensible approach. This minimizes the chances of losing your bet, although the profits will be smaller. Players with a higher risk tolerance may choose to wait for higher multipliers, but they should be prepared to accept the possibility of losing their stake more frequently.
| Risk Level | Multiplier Range | Win Frequency | Potential Payout |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 1.1x – 1.5x | High | Small |
| Moderate | 1.6x – 2.5x | Medium | Moderate |
| High | 2.6x+ | Low | Large |
